Weather in December

The first month of the winter, December, is still a cool month in Rivermont, Alabama, with an average temperature ranging between max 51.1°F (10.6°C) and min 37.8°F (3.2°C).

Temperature

Transition into December subtly marks a drop in the average high-temperature, moderately moving from a mild 59.2°F (15.1°C) in November to a fresh 51.1°F (10.6°C). Rivermont records an average nighttime low of 37.8°F (3.2°C) in December.

Humidity

The months with the highest humidity are March and December, with an average relative humidity of 79%.

Rainfall

In Rivermont, in December, during 13.2 rainfall days, 3.7" (94mm) of precipitation is typically accumulated. Throughout the year, there are 178.6 rainfall days, and 41.26" (1048m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

Months with snowfall are January through March, November and December. In Rivermont, during December, snow falls for 1.1 days and regularly aggregates up to 0.28" (7mm) of snow. Throughout the year, there are 7.3 snowfall days, and 1.69" (43mm) of snow is accumulated.

Daylight

With an average of 9h and 54min of daylight, December has the shortest days of the year.
On the first day of December, sunrise is at 6:40 am and sunset at 4:39 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 6:58 am and sunset at 4:50 pm CST.

Sunshine

February and December, with an average of 4.7h of sunshine, are months with the least sunshine.

UV index

December is the month with the lowest UV index, with an average maximum UV index of 2. A UV Index reading of 2, and below, represents a minimal health vulnerability from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for average individuals.
